数据库中的替换函数是什么
-
数据库中的替换函数是指用于替换字符串中指定字符或子串的函数。不同的数据库管理系统(DBMS)可能会有不同的替换函数名称和语法,以下是几种常见的替换函数:
-
MySQL中的替换函数:REPLACE
REPLACE函数用于在字符串中替换指定的字符或子串。它的语法为:
REPLACE(str, old_str, new_str)
其中,str是要进行替换操作的字符串,old_str是要被替换的字符或子串,new_str是替换后的字符或子串。 -
Oracle中的替换函数:REPLACE
REPLACE函数也用于在字符串中替换指定的字符或子串,但其语法略有不同:
REPLACE(str, old_str, new_str)
在Oracle中,REPLACE函数可以用于替换单个字符或多个字符。 -
SQL Server中的替换函数:REPLACE
SQL Server中的REPLACE函数与MySQL和Oracle中的REPLACE函数用法相同:
REPLACE(str, old_str, new_str) -
PostgreSQL中的替换函数:REPLACE
PostgreSQL中的REPLACE函数也可以用于替换字符串中的指定字符或子串:
REPLACE(str, old_str, new_str) -
SQLite中的替换函数:REPLACE
SQLite同样也提供了REPLACE函数来进行字符串替换操作:
REPLACE(str, old_str, new_str)
这些替换函数可以用于各种场景,例如在数据库中更新数据、处理用户输入等。使用替换函数可以简化字符串替换的操作,并提高代码的可读性和可维护性。
1年前 -
-
数据库中的替换函数是用来替换字符串中指定内容的函数。不同的数据库系统可能有不同的替换函数,下面将介绍几种常见的数据库替换函数。
-
MySQL中的替换函数:REPLACE函数
REPLACE函数用于将字符串中指定的字符或子串替换为新的字符或子串。它的语法如下:
REPLACE(str, old_str, new_str)
其中,str是要进行替换操作的字符串,old_str是要被替换的字符或子串,new_str是用来替换的新的字符或子串。该函数会返回替换后的字符串。 -
Oracle中的替换函数:REPLACE函数
REPLACE函数在Oracle数据库中也可用于替换字符串中指定的字符或子串。它的语法如下:
REPLACE(str, old_str, new_str)
其中,str是要进行替换操作的字符串,old_str是要被替换的字符或子串,new_str是用来替换的新的字符或子串。该函数会返回替换后的字符串。 -
SQL Server中的替换函数:REPLACE函数
REPLACE函数在SQL Server数据库中也用于替换字符串中指定的字符或子串。它的语法如下:
REPLACE(str, old_str, new_str)
其中,str是要进行替换操作的字符串,old_str是要被替换的字符或子串,new_str是用来替换的新的字符或子串。该函数会返回替换后的字符串。 -
PostgreSQL中的替换函数:REPLACE函数
REPLACE函数在PostgreSQL数据库中也可用于替换字符串中指定的字符或子串。它的语法如下:
REPLACE(str, old_str, new_str)
其中,str是要进行替换操作的字符串,old_str是要被替换的字符或子串,new_str是用来替换的新的字符或子串。该函数会返回替换后的字符串。
除了上述提到的数据库系统,其他一些数据库系统如SQLite、DB2等也提供了类似的替换函数,它们的语法和用法类似,只是函数名称可能有所不同。在实际使用中,可以根据具体的数据库系统来选择合适的替换函数来实现字符串替换的功能。
1年前 -
-
数据库中的替换函数是用于替换字符串中指定字符或子串的函数。不同的数据库管理系统可能有不同的替换函数,下面以常见的MySQL和Oracle数据库为例进行讲解。
- MySQL中的替换函数:
在MySQL中,替换函数为REPLACE()。它的语法如下:
REPLACE(str, old_str, new_str)
其中,str为要进行替换操作的字符串,old_str为要被替换的子串,new_str为要替换成的新子串。
示例:
SELECT REPLACE('Hello, World!', 'World', 'MySQL');
执行上述语句后,结果为'Hello, MySQL!'- Oracle中的替换函数:
在Oracle中,替换函数为REPLACE()。它的语法如下:
REPLACE(str, old_str, new_str)
其中,str为要进行替换操作的字符串,old_str为要被替换的子串,new_str为要替换成的新子串。
示例:
SELECT REPLACE('Hello, World!', 'World', 'Oracle');
执行上述语句后,结果为'Hello, Oracle!'除了REPLACE()函数外,还有其他一些常用的替换函数,如SUBSTR()、REGEXP_REPLACE()等,它们可以根据需求选择使用。
总结:
数据库中的替换函数是用于替换字符串中指定字符或子串的函数。不同的数据库管理系统可能有不同的替换函数,常见的有MySQL中的REPLACE()函数和Oracle中的REPLACE()函数。根据具体需求选择合适的替换函数进行操作。1年前 - MySQL中的替换函数: